dc.description.abstract | Car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ol bioplastic manufacture and car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ol with the addition of TiO2/ZnO had been done. Car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ol based bioplastic using blending method. The bioplastic were characterization by tensile strength test, FTIR test, biodegradation test, swelling test, and the addition of TiO2/ZnO additives was added by using SEM to determine the bioplastic surface. The result showed that car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ol bioplastic had optimum result in ratio 3:7 of TiO2/ZnO additives. In car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ol, the tensile strength was 6,09 MPa and the elongation percentage was 47,18%. The addition of 3:7 TiO2/ZnO increased the tensile strength to 15,15 MPa and percentage to 18,62%. The swelling percentage of car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ol bioplastic was 59%, while the swelling percentage of car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ol bioplastic with the addition of the additive TiO2/ZnO decrease 46%. The result of the test biodegradation was inhibited due to the precence additives as fillers within bioplastic. The result of the SEM test showed that the car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ol TiO2/ZnO bioplastic was not homogenious, The result of functional group analysis showed that bioplastic carrageenan kappa-CMC-glycerol do not have chemical bonds in the composite. This is indicated by no change in the O-H, C-H, S=O. C-O-C, and C-O-SO3. | en_US |
